    Stopped for breakfast on way to Malakoff Diggins State Historic Park to go hiking. Service was fast and food was good. Rating would have been higher but they charge to split meals. Had Monterey Omelette and good portion of bacon in omelette and home fries were crispy.

    Humpty Dumpty remains my favorite takeaway but this time I eschewed the drive-in and had the whole diner experience. I had some time to fill while my windshield was being replaced nearby and I was able to have lunch at a leisurely pace without feeling rushed. The menu is fairly traditional, but much more extensive inside. The prices are excellent for the quality and portions. I had fish & chips, which was served with salad and fries and a roll and butter--3 pieces of fish and all this for, like, $16.95! Th fish as a little greasy this time around, but otherwise, still one of my favorite places for comfort food.

    My brother moved to Nevada County a few years ago so he's constantly on the lookout for places to check out. During my most recent visit, he recommended we grab breakfast at Humpty Dumpty before heading home. There was a line when we arrived but we were seated within 5 minutes. All of the cooks, hosts, and servers are constantly moving... and you'll notice all of the servers are female, good looking, and all wearing tight black clothes. I'm sure the owner did this on purpose. Regardless, they were all working hard tending to multiple tables, going up and down the stairs, etc. Menu has everything and anything you would want from a classic diner; breakfast, lunch, salad, drinks, ice cream, etc. I was torn between breakfast or a burger.... I ended up getting a bacon cheeseburger, cause why not. My burger was cooked a little over (well done), but it was exactly what I had in mind. A no frills type of cheeseburger and didn't try too hard. Simply a basic but flavorful bacon cheeseburger and the fries were hot, thick and crunchy! My brother and a friend ordered Humpty's Favorite; 2 eggs, bacon or sausage, hashbrowns or home fries + 2 pancakes! Servers kept the coffee flowing so my glass was rarely empty. All in all, solid spot.
